Lake Erie College Admissions Overview:

Lake Erie College is neither extremely selective nor open to everyone--it has an acceptance rate of 63%. Students can apply through the Common Application, which can save time and energy for those applying to several schools that use that application. Students will also need to submit scores from the SAT or ACT.

Lake Erie College Description:

Lake Erie College is a private liberal arts college located in Painesville, Ohio. The 46-acre campus sits just 30 miles outside of the city of Cleveland. Lake Erie College is best known for its popular equine studies program, based out of the college's 86-acre equestrian facility 5 miles south of campus. From an academic perspective, the college has an average class size of 15 students and a student faculty ratio of 14 to 1. Lake Erie offers 37 undergraduate majors grounded in the liberal arts as well as master's degrees in business administration and education. The most popular undergraduate programs are business administration and equestrian facility management (Lake Erie made my list of top equestrian colleges). Students are actively involved on campus, with more than 30 clubs and organizations. The Lake Erie Storm compete in 23 NCAA Division II sports in the Great Lakes Intercollegiate Athletic Conference, the East Coast Conference and the Eastern College Athletic Conference.

Enrollment (2016):

  • Total Enrollment: 1,201 (955 undergraduates)
  • Gender Breakdown: 48% Male / 52% Female
  • 78% Full-time

Costs (2016 - 17):

  • Tuition and Fees: $29,960
  • Books: $1,100 (why so much?)
  • Room and Board: $9,272
  • Other Expenses: $3,310
  • Total Cost: $43,642

Lake Erie College Financial Aid (2015 - 16):

  • Percentage of New Students Receiving Aid: 100%
  • Percentage of New Students Receiving Types of Aid
    • Grants: 100%
    • Loans: 77%
  • Average Amount of Aid
    • Grants: $20,128
    • Loans: $7,483

Academic Programs:

  • Most Popular Majors: Accounting, Business Administration, Early Childhood Education, Psychology

Retention and Graduation Rates:

  • First Year Student Retention (full-time students): 70%
  • 4-Year Graduation Rate: 30%
  • 6-Year Graduation Rate: 45%

Intercollegiate Athletic Programs:

  • Men's Sports: Track and Field, Football, Golf, Lacrosse, Wrestling, Swimming, Basketball, Baseball, Cross Country, Soccer
  • Women's Sports: Basketball, Softball, Volleyball, Track and Field, Cross Country, Golf, Soccer, Lacrosse, Swimming
